History of Western Mining. The western portion of the United States was mined sporadically and on a small scale as early as the late 1600's by Spanish miners. However, it was not until the 1848 discovery of gold in California that a relentless pursuit of mineral wealth began in the western states.

The Homestake Mine was a deep underground gold mine located in Lead, South Dakota. Until it closed in 2002 it was the largest and deepest gold mine in North America. The mine produced more than forty million troy ounces (43,900,000 oz; 1,240,000 kg) of gold during its lifetime.

The Cripple Creek mine in Teller County, Colorado is the site for a number of small gold mining claims. Cripple Creek Turquoise is originally found primarily as a by-product of gold mining, as are other Colorado Turquoise mining claims. In contrast, most turquoise is a by-product of copper mining.

Mining in the United States has been active since the beginning of colonial times, but became a major industry in the 19th century with a number of new mineral discoveries causing a series of mining rushes. In 2015, the value of coal, metals, and industrial minerals mined in the United States was US $109.6 billion. 158,000 workers were directly employed by the mining industry.

Reed mine – located in the Cabarrus county, North Carolina – is the site of the first documented and official gold mine in the United States. Background: Gold mining first began in Montana in 1852 According to a 1998 database and report compiled by the US Geological Survey, Montana had gold reserves of 1,080 metric tons.
